Product Safety Report: DayPlus Cordless Drill sold via Amazon (2603-0001)

Recall Date: 20 March 2026 Source: OPSS Reference: OPSS-PRODUCT-SAFETY-REPORT-DAYPLUS-CORDLESS-DRILL-SOLD-VIA-AMAZON-2603-0001

Recall Details

Hazard

The product presents a risk of electric shock as there is insufficient creepage and clearance distance between the mains potential input circuits and low voltage output circuits, and the insulation is insufficient. This could lead to the product becoming live. If the user touches a metal part of the casing while the item is on, they may receive an electric shock. Additionally, the plug does not meet the dimensional requirements of BS 1363.  

The product does not meet the requirements of the Supply of Machinery (Safety) Regulations 2008 or the Plugs and Sockets etc. (Safety) Regulations 1994.

Corrective Action

The import has been rejected at the border.

The listing has been removed by the online marketplace (Amazon).
